I was passing through Clunderwen on the road and spotted a food place on the left. There is a play area there and a football pitch. I pulled into the lay-by, and I want you to come with me and check it out.
First visit
This is Hayle & Hearty, and this is Hayley. I asked for a Cajun chicken toasty.
Look at that. It smelled absolutely amazing before I got anywhere near it. The Cajun chicken, the cheese, the salad, all of it so fresh and so tasty. I did not want it to end.
If you are in Clunderwen, or over in Narberth, or even just passing through on the way to Cardigan or Newport Pembs, call in, because you will not be disappointed.


Second visit
I came straight back. This time I ordered for the family: a chicken tikka with cheese and salad toasty for me, a coronation chicken with cheese and salad, and a cheese and ham.
Hayley is so generous with the portions. Look at the ham in that one. The coronation chicken was the first to be cut open and it was unbelievable. There is a lovely seating area too if you want it.
